C++ Builder
| Главная | Уроки | Статьи | FAQ | Форум | Downloads | Литература | Ссылки | RXLib | Диски |

 
TActionList, TMainMenu, TToolBar, TToolButton, у TToolButton нет Icon и Hint
Benish
Отправлено: 14.12.2004, 15:45


Дежурный стрелочник

Группа: Участник
Сообщений: 67



Есть TActionList, есть TMainMenu к которому подключен TActionList и есть TToolBar на котором
расположены TToolButton. К ToolButton через св-во MainMenu по сути подключен тот же TActionList.
Так вот, у кнопок не отображаются иконки и не выводится Hint. Вообще. И одна из кнопок никак не реагирует на нажатие. То есть через TMain Menu Все работает, а через TToolBar — нет.
Мне кажется что все это как-то связано с тем, что в основном модуле написано:

CODE


       try
       {
                Application->Initialize();
                Application->CreateForm(__classid(TMainForm), &MainForm);
                Application->ShowMainForm = false;
                Application->Run();
       }



Подскажите, плиз, что нужно исправить...

Зы. Естественно ShowHint у всех — true.
olegenty
Отправлено: 14.12.2004, 15:49


Ветеран

Группа: Модератор
Сообщений: 2412



tb2k рульнее, только не знаю, работают ли они с TActionList.
www.jrsoftware.org
Benish
Отправлено: 14.12.2004, 17:07


Дежурный стрелочник

Группа: Участник
Сообщений: 67



Спасибо!
Кстати, действительно интересный компонент.

А с проблемой я разобрался.
Когда я у всех ToolButton обнулил свойство MenuItem и указал св-во
Action, все наконец-то заработало как надо.

Вернуться в Вопросы программирования в C++Builder